1.基本设置
- listView1.Columns.Add("序号", 60); //向 listView1控件中添加1列 同时设置列名称和宽度
- listView1.Columns.Add("温度", 100); //下同
- listView1.Columns.Add("偏移", 100);
-
- listView1.Columns.Add("分割", 50);
-
- listView1.Columns.Add("序号", 60);
- listView1.Columns.Add("温度", 100);
- listView1.Columns.Add("偏移", 100);
- listView1.View = View.Details; //显示列标题
-
- listView1.Items.Clear(); //清空所有的行,列标题除外
2.添加行
-
- listView1.Columns.Add("序号", 60); //向 listView1控件中添加1列 同时设置列名称和宽度
- listView1.Columns.Add("温度", 100); //下同
- listView1.Columns.Add("偏移", 100);
-
- string[] array1 = new string[10] {"23℃", "45℃", "27℃", "16℃", "34℃", "55℃", "75℃", "21℃", "12℃", "12℃" };
- int[] array2 = new int[10] { 1, 2, 3, 4, 5, 6, 7, 8, 9, 10 };
- for (int i = 0; i < 10; i++)
- {
- listView1.Items.Add(new ListViewItem(new string[] { (i + 1).ToString(), array1[i],
- array2[i].ToString() })); //添加一行数据
- }
- listView1.Items[0].SubItems[2].Text = "666"; //修改指定行列的数据为任意值
运行结果:
